| In the context of the new round of industrial technology revolution,innovation has become the first driving force of enterprise development.In recent years,although China has made outstanding achievements in the field of innovation,compared with developed countries,we are still constrained in some core technologies,so we still need to increase our research efforts and investment in innovation to solve the "neck" problem.With the continuous improvement of China’s market structure and the emergence of national policy advantages,most of China’s enterprises have established abundant slack resources,but how these slack resources can create more room for growth and promote the further development of enterprises has not yet been well solved.The theory of corporate behaviour suggests that when enterprises build up a large number of slack resources,they can stimulate the vitality of innovation because the emergence of heterogeneous knowledge,technology,products and services can make them stand out in the fierce competition.Based on this view,scholars have conducted in-depth research on the relationship between organisational slack and corporate innovation,but the conclusions obtained are not uniform.In this paper,the reasons for the disagreement include the following: firstly,the relationship between a particular type of slack and corporate innovation has been discussed purely;secondly,less attention has been paid to the fact that different nature of innovative behaviour requires different resources;thirdly,the discussion of contextual factors has not been sufficient.Based on the above analysis,this paper further refines the study of the relationship between slack resources and corporate dual innovation by placing unabsorbed slack resources and absorbed slack resources with different characteristics,as well as exploratory and exploitative innovation behaviours of firms,under the same analytical framework and discussing the heterogeneous effects of slack resources with different properties on different innovation behaviours of firms.At the same time,this study introduces market power into the research framework of slack resources and corporate dual innovation,and discusses the influence of different degrees of market power on the relationship between slack resources and corporate dual innovation,which is conducive to clarifying the contextual factors and boundary conditions of different nature of slack resources affecting corporate dual innovation behaviour.This paper proposes relevant hypotheses based on a thorough literature review and theoretical research,and selects Chinese A-share listed companies from 2010-2021 as the research object for empirical research.The findings of the study are as follows.First,unabsorbed slack resources have a significant positive impact on exploratory innovation;they have a significant negative impact on exploitative innovation.Second,absorbed slack resources have a significant negative impact on exploratory innovation;they have a significant positive impact on exploitative innovation.Thirdly,market power can reduce the positive impact of unabsorbed slack resources on exploratory innovation and enhance the negative impact of unabsorbed slack resources on exploitative innovation.Fourthly,market power significantly weakens the negative impact of absorbed slack resources on exploratory innovation and strengthens the positive impact of absorbed slack resources on exploitative innovation.The innovations of this paper are the following two: firstly,it further refines the study between organisational slack and corporate innovation by talking about the heterogeneous effects of slack resources of different nature on corporate dual innovation;secondly,it introduces market forces into the framework of the study of the relationship between the two,which is conducive to further revealing the boundary conditions between slack resources and dual innovation. |
